When certain self-respecting car makers test future models they sometimes benchmark them against what they believe to be the standard to beat in that segment, something which is not exactly fair for the actual benchmarks but pretty much great for the customers.
When a few Mercedes-Benz engineers were spotted testing the upcoming 2015 B-Class (W246) facelift they were caught benchmarking the model against the... current B-Class model.

As some of you know, the B-Class luxury compact MPV is the best-sold MPV in Germany and one of the most reliable Mercedes-Benz models in recent years.

Until recently, it didn't have a single direct competitor, but BMW saw its success and decided to throw their 2 Series GT into the equation, a model which will be both the first MPV and front-wheel drive car that ever wore the blue propeller badge.

Unveiled at the Frankfurt Motor Show in 2011, the current generation of the Mercedes-Benz B-Class is about to receive its mid-cycle refresh, with most of the refresh details consisting of a slightly different exterior design, a couple of new engines and the addition of new technology inside.

As far as stylistic differences go, the front will definitely get under the knife, with the headlights to get a new overall shape in line with the latest Mercedes-Benz design philosophy and a restyled front bumper.

Easily seen in some of the spy photos bellow, the engine grille will be slightly more upright for a better pedestrian protection, while the rear bumper will also be all new, with integrated exhaust exits somewhat similar to those from the new C-Class W205.

The taillights are highly covered, but we suspect their restyle will be slightly less obvious than the headlights, while the interior seems to get the least attention as far as “new stuff added” are concerned. Expect the refreshed B-Class to be revealed either at this year's Frankfurt Motor Show or at the 2015 edition of the Geneva Motor Show.
